Background
Colin Rice hails from Waukee, Iowa, where he's become a cornerstone player at Waukee Northwest High School. Playing alongside fellow Division I commit Landon Davis, a 2026 power forward headed to Illinois, Rice has been part of a dynamic frontcourt duo that has put their program on the recruiting map. His development through Iowa's competitive high school basketball scene has caught the attention of major college programs across the Midwest and beyond.

Recruitment
Rice has accumulated an impressive 10 Division I offers, including programs like Iowa, Illinois, Northwestern, Colorado, Drake, Murray State, and Northern Iowa, before ultimately committing to Nebraska. Ranked #81 nationally in the class of 2026, he projects as a versatile forward who could develop into a key contributor at the Big Ten level with his size and continued skill development.
